Calibrate Scope Noise

  • Source — Selects the input channel on which the oscilloscope random jitter / noise calibration will be performed.

  • Level N — These fields show the calibrated random noise values.

  • Calibrate Scope jitter/noise — Click to start the oscilloscope random jitter / noise calibration.

    By measuring the oscilloscope noise and slew rate, the oscilloscope is able to calculate the oscilloscope's contributions to jitter and noise and remove it from the reported RJ and RN measurements.

    Automatic calibration of oscilloscope noise works by measuring the AC Vrms two divisions up from center screen for the one level and two divisions down from center screen for the zero level. These values can be removed from the reported one and zero RN and TN. The oscilloscope's measured RN is also reported in the noise results.

    You will be asked to remove your probe from the oscilloscope's input while calibration takes place and to reconnect your probe when finished.
